Types Of Medical Alert Systems​
HOME-BASED MEDICAL ALERT SYSTEM
A system built for use in the home will have a base with a 2-way speaker as well as mic. It will also have a mobile button to be worn by the individual. Pushing the button will connect the customer to the monitoring system.
The home-based system will only operate within the range of the base. It can be operated with a landline telephone or with a cellular phone.
With the home-based device, you can usually add a fall detection button too.
MOBILE ALERT SYSTEM
By having a mobile system, it is easier to move around in the community and be reassured that you can still receive support if you require it. A mobile system works without a base station as well as operates wherever there is mobile service available.
Mobile systems feature:
- GPS tracking – This is useful if individuals frequently leave the house to do their errands or if they tend to wander away and even get lost easily. Having GPS means that if a person is lost, he can speak to the emergency response centre and a person can be pointed to the accurate place.
- Built-in cell service – The integrated mobile service can be used to speak to the emergency monitoring centre.
- Fall detection – The equipment can spot a fall and also make an automatic call for help. This is helpful if the user can not reach the button or is non-responsive and not able to make a call.
- Water-proof – This attribute enables the device to be worn in the shower to make sure that if a fall takes place, support can be given.
ALL-IN-ONE MOBILE GPS SYSTEM
An all-in-one solution consists of all the features you require in a medic alert system. It will have a lightweight help button that is simple to remove and put on. It is easy to charge and also may be put on a docking station when it is not being operated.
The user puts on the help button that is used to connect them to an emergency agent that can send the necessary assistance. The help switch is as well a speaker, through which the individual can speak into in the circumstances that they can’t reach a phone.
This kind of system will additionally have built-in GPS tracking so that the location of the individual can be detected.
What is fall detection? Do I need it? Will it cover the 30216 zip code area?
Most medical alert companies offer Medical Alert Systems with Fall Detection with their devices. See if this is a feature you need:
A fall detection-enhanced system will automatically call for help should you experience a fall, even if you are not able to press your medical alert button. Flovilla medical alert consultants, typically, suggest fall detection to individuals with health conditions like epilepsy, Parkinson’s disease, diabetes, and MS, or for those who simply need an additional layer of security.
Note: Medical Alert System with Fall Detection does not recognize 100% of accidents. If Customer is able, Customer should press the help button in case of an emergency situation. How Medical Alerts Typically Work
Press Your Medical Alert Button
In the event of an emergency, press your pendant or portable emergency button.
GPS tracking can identify your geographic location, which allows emergency assistance to reach you quicker.
Connect with a Medical Monitoring Center to Explain Your Situation
Two-way communication with emergency operators surveys the situation.
They will have all your medical information and location. They will also help you through the emergency.
Receive Immediate Assistance
Help is on the Way!
Emergency medical operators will contacts your emergency list or emergency services based on your specific needs.
